Concrete Foundation Repair in Creston, NC
Concrete fo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These services typically involve diagnosing problems such as cracks, settling, or shifting, and implementing solutions like under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ization to restore a solid, level base. Projects may include repairing foundations for new construction, addressing damage in existing structures, or preventing future issues caused by soil movement or moisture changes. Property owners often want to understand the causes of foundation problems, the signs indicating repair is needed, and the methods used to fix and reinforce the foundation to ensure long-term stability.
Before requesting foundation repair, homeowners should assess the extent of visible damage, such as large cracks, uneven floors, or sticking doors and windows. It is also helpful to consider the history of soil conditions in the area and any recent changes to the property that could influence foundation stability. Understanding these factors can assist in determining the appropriate repair approach and ensure that the selected solution effectively addresses the underlying issues. Proper evaluation and planning are essential for maintaining the safety and value of the property over time.

Concrete Foundation Repair Questions
What signs indicate foundation problems? Common signs include uneven floors, cracks in walls or ceilings, and sticking doors or windows.
What causes foundation damage? Foundation issues can result from soil movement, poor drainage, or settling over time.
What types of foundation repair are available? Repairs may involve underpinning, slab jacking, or wall stabilization, depending on the damage.
Why is timely repair important? Addressing foundation issues early helps prevent further damage and more costly repairs later.
